Abstract

Sectors of data are stored in a non-volatile memory by writing all the sectors in a first order and subsequently writing all the sectors in a different, second order that is determined prior to the second writing. Sectors are stored in a non-volatile memory by writing the sectors using a first set of write operations and again writing the sectors using a second set of write operations that write one or more of the sectors twice. The first set writes each sector only once and the second set writes the sectors from outside the memory. The first set writes in a mode that couples the cells of the memory less than the second set. The first set writes less reliably than the second set.
